A mate of mine wanted a cartridge to go in his Martini Cadet, but he wanted to keep the barrel 'cause it has a really good bore and he wanted something with a little more punch than the .310 Cadet/Greener round had. We discussed it for a while and he left me to it, so I necked down a .357 Magnum case, using a .303 Brit necking die, flared the mouth and seated a Hawksbury River 120g bullet. When Dave dropped in the next day he took one look at it and was hooked.:) No doubt it's been done before, but I can't find anything on it. What do you fellas reckon? Look the goods? From the left. .357 Mag with Hawksbury River hard cast bullet. .357-.310 Nickal .310 original, heeled, exterior lubed 120g soft lead bullet .310 with Hawksbury River bullet .310 with cast .115g bullet from original .32-20 Winchester mould.
